(WNY News Now) – Cattaraugus – A routine traffic stop in Cattaraugus led to the arrest of a local man on an outstanding bench warrant, highlighting the importance of vigilance in law enforcement.

On June 29, 2024, at 7:33 PM, Sheriff Timothy S. Whitcomb reported the arrest of Donald B. Bickford Jr., 42, of Cattaraugus, NY. The arrest occurred on Washington Street in Cattaraugus following a traffic stop that revealed Bickford Jr. had an outstanding bench warrant issued by the City of Salamanca.

Bickford Jr. was taken into custody by the Cattaraugus County Sheriff’s Office and later transferred to the Salamanca City Police Department. The bench warrant, issued under CPL 530.70, was identified during the investigation into the traffic stop.

After being taken into custody, Bickford Jr. was released on his own recognizance, pending further legal proceedings in the City of Salamanca court. As are all persons accused of a crime, Bickford Jr. is presumed innocent until proven guilty in a court of law.
